The exhibition "Astral Painting” opened on December, 12 in the Minsk Planetarium. There are 25 abstract expressionistic artworks by Victor Vasiukevich on display, followed by extracts from his poetry. Overall, this exhibition reflects Mr. Vasiukevich’s leaning towards working with larger canvases. “Victor Vasiukevich does not attempt to depict specific astronomical objects since the artist is interested in space as a perfect spiritual world that was created by God in the first place", the curator of the exhibition Ales Sukhodolov noted. "That’s why his astral compositions are spiritualized, permeated with light, warmth and love. He sees space as an example of ideal harmony, which challenges any need of struggler and confrontation. The artist’s perception of space is filled with music that you can not only hear, but also witness". Mr. Vasiukevich added that according to his level of spiritual development he only intuitively records what God hints. "I start working on the particular painting and doesn’t finish it. I make a stop at the moment I feel the harmony has been achieved", mentioned the artist. The art show is dedicated to the International Year of Astronomy (a global project initiated by the International Astronomical Union and UNESCO). The exhibition is on through January 10, 2010. ![]() ![]() ![]() Photos by Ales Sukhodolov |
